A Study on the Corneal Curvature in Refractive Surgery and Non-Surgery
Kang Young-Mo

Jeon In-Chul
Abstract
Purpose : The purpose of this study is to compare corneal curvature, corneal topography, and non-surgical in refraction correction surgery to determine the difference in corneal curvature and shape between the two groups.

Methods : The subjects of this study were 30 persons (60 eyes) who underwent refractive surgery and 30 non-surgery persons (60 eyes) who had no systemic or eye disease over the age of 20. The research method measured refractive error and corneal curvature in two groups using an autorefractor-keratometer, measured curvature by area of the cornea using corneal topography, and compared refractive surgery eyes and non-surgery eyes.

Results : In area-specific corneal curvature, the plan for refractive surgery was 8.48¡¾1.05 mm in area A (0~1.5 mm), 8.49¡¾1.58mm in area B (1.5~4.5mm), 8.19¡¾1.87 mm in area C (4.5~7.5mm), and 7.93¡¾2.87mm in area D (7.5~10.0mm). In non-surgery procedures, the corneal curvature by area was 7.65¡¾0.82 mm in area A, 7.77¡¾1.56mm in area B, 7.70¡¾2.27 mm in area C, and 7.88¡¾3.42 mm in area D.

Conclusion : A side effect of refractive surgery, it is believed that it can be used as data to understand the shape of the cornea while using an Autorefractor-keratometer and a corneal topography as prior tests.
